The Rise of Personalization in Consumer Culture

Gone are the days when one-size-fits-all products dominated the marketplace. Modern consumers are more discerning and demanding than ever, craving experiences and products that reflect their unique tastes and lifestyles. Brands have taken note, and many now leverage technology to collect data and insights on their consumers, allowing them to offer tailor-made experiences.

Whether it’s a bespoke suit crafted from your selected fabric and design or a streaming service that curates playlists based on your listening habits, personalization enhances engagement and satisfaction. This trend extends to online shopping, where e-commerce giants are employing algorithms to recommend products that match your browsing history and preferences.

The Challenges of Customization

While the benefits of personalization are many, it’s crucial to recognize some challenges associated with this trend. The overwhelming array of options can lead to decision fatigue, and there’s a fine line between personalization and privacy invasion as companies gather data to cater to individual tastes. To navigate these challenges, individuals should focus on what truly matters to them, filtering out noise to make meaningful choices.
